Este documento describe cómo implementar un algoritmo genético usando el framework JGAP para resolver el problema de descomponer un monto de dinero en la menor cantidad de monedas posible. Explica cómo modelar el problema, crear una función de aptitud, configurar parámetros como el tamaño de la población y número de generaciones, y ejecutar el algoritmo genético para encontrar la solución óptima.